Output 73d359ee8a925b1fa29dd1d8679361f53c51cf38af8f440645cb5e3845437c92:2

value
3294128
script pubkey
OP_0 OP_PUSHBYTES_20 2e84b5edbdde6d3b5ddbbc060e36a962fbc0be3c
address
bc1q96zttmdameknkhwmhsrqud4fvtaup03usakhk6
transaction
73d359ee8a925b1fa29dd1d8679361f53c51cf38af8f440645cb5e3845437c92
spent
true